Fei Tian has authored 84 papers that have received a total of 1.9k indexed citations.
This includes 42 papers in Materials Chemistry, 19 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ering and 15 papers in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is. The topics of these papers are Thermal properties of materials (22 papers), Air Quality and Health Impacts (14 papers) and Graphene research and applications (13 papers). Fei Tian is often cited by papers focused on Thermal properties of materials (22 papers), Air Quality and Health Impacts (14 papers) and Graphene research and applications (13 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Taiwan. Fei Tian's co-authors include Zhifeng Ren, Hualiang Lin, Zhengmin Qian, Geethal Amila Gamage and Shiyu Zhang and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Journal of the American Chemical Society and Angewandte Chemie International Edition.
